Air Reference Panel for Oxygen Sensors and Carbon Probes

February 3, 2010 psherwin Leave a comment

The A-13893 Series of air supplies is designed to provide reference and purge air for the AP Series of Carbon and O2 probes. All models use a rugged double-diaphragm pump designed for an industrial environment. The flow gauges have two-inch scales for readability and easy adjustment. A replaceable filter prevents particulate infiltration of the supply lines.

Models are available with a complete housing for surface mounting or with a front panel only for installation into a controlpanel. All versions are 50/60 Hz at 28 Watts.

New Economy Carbon Probe

January 3, 2010 psherwin Leave a comment

 

 

The AP8 series carbon probe provides the benefit of low cost without compromising quality. Value engineering the probe has enabled use of standard components through simplified design. The AP8 uses the same proven Zirconia cell as our AP1 series probe. The protection tube is 1/2 inch, NPT full schedule 40, RA 330 pipe. The screw cover Aluminum connection head is the same as used on our thermocouples. All non-immersed components are rated for 260°C (500°F) or higher. The probe is available in standard stock sizes of 21″, 24″, 32″ and with screw or quick disconnect plugs.
